Job Responsibilities/Objectives My client are seeking an enthusiastic, focused engineer with a passion for embedded systems, particularly telemetry solutions, to join our small and efficient team of systems, hardware, and embedded software engineers.

Your role will be crucial in driving the development of a new telemetry system, including components such as data loggers and telemetry radios, throughout the testing phase.

You will have a high level of input into system design, field validation, and deployment.
During the testing and validation phase, you will attend approximately 30% of major events to provide on-site support.

Post-deployment, you will act as the subject matter expert, offering field support to operational teams at about 50% of major events.

You will work at the Media and Technology Centre, further enhancing and improving the system based on feedback from the field.

You will collaborate with other engineering and operational teams to ensure the telemetry systems meet performance and reliability requirements.

Your responsibilities will also include maintaining and supporting both the current and new telemetry systems, troubleshooting issues, and liaising with regulatory bodies, teams, and internal senior stakeholders during events.

You will monitor and analyse telemetry data to identify performance issues and areas for improvement.

To keep our telemetry system at the forefront of technology, you will need to stay updated on the latest telemetry technologies and best practices, recommending new technologies and approaches to the team.

Required Skills/Experience

The ideal candidate will have the following:
Educated to degree level (or equivalent vocational and industry experience) in electronics engineering or a suitable equivalent.

Strong knowledge of systems engineering principles, including requirements analysis, system architecture, and system verification and validation, with experience in embedded systems development and support, especially full life-cycle.

Experience designing or deploying/operating Radio Frequency based telemetry systems.
Working with networking and serial protocols, video encoding and transmission protocols and RF systems.
Experience with electronics hardware and software design principles.

Developing Linux kernel drivers or for an RTOS.Excellent communication and interpersonal skills, with the ability to work effectively in a multidisciplinary team environment, liaise with suppliers, and work with multiple external stakeholders.

Python, C, and Linux.
Excellent planning skills, including the ability to prioritise and multi-task effectively.
Strong ability to write comprehensive technical design documentation including requirement specifications, test plans, and test reports. Desirable Skills/Experience

Although not essential, the following skills are desired by the client:

Experience with data acquisition and analysis software.
Knowledge of regulations and standards, such as FIA or SAE.
